Ian R. Campbell
BBA, FCA, FCBV

Ian is the Senior Partner and Founder of Campbell Valuation Partners Limited. Ian has broad practical experience gained from present and past ownership interest in private corporations from having held various public and private company directorships. He is a consultant, author and lecturer at numerous engagements across North America. Ian has given expert evidence in Business Valuation and related matters in excess of thirty times before many courts and tribunals, including amalgamations, appraisal and oppression remedies, expropriation matters, fiduciary responsibilities, going private transaction, income tax related valuations, information access, matrimonial disputes and options.

Ian is a Fellow of the Institute of Chartered Accountants of Canada and a founding member and Fellow of the Canadian Institute of Chartered Business Valuators.

Ian is the principal author of the business valuation text, The Valuation and Pricing of Privately-Held Business Interests (1990), co-author of The Valuation of Business Interests (Canadian Institute of Chartered Accountants, 2001), co-editor of Canada Valuation Service (Thomson-Carswell, periodical), plus numerous other publications and texts on business valuation.
